D.I.Y. Bar Service: Tips and Tricks for a Flawless Experience
Planning Your Bar Menu
One of the first challenges of a D.I.Y. bar is deciding what to serve. Here’s how to simplify the process:
• Focus on Crowd-Pleasers: Stick to 2-3 signature cocktails alongside beer, wine, and non-alcoholic options. Examples:
• Southern-inspired drink: Raleigh Sweet Tea Smash (bourbon, sweet tea, lemon).
• Easy crowd favorite: Classic Margarita.
• Batch Cocktails Save Time: Prepare pitchers of drinks like sangria, margaritas, or punch to reduce the need for constant mixing.
Pro Tip: Many D.I.Y. hosts underestimate the value of offering non-alcoholic options. Include creative mocktails such as sparkling lemonade or virgin mojitos to ensure every guest feels included.
Stocking the Bar: How Much Alcohol Should You Buy?
Nothing kills the vibe of an event faster than running out of drinks. Use this formula to calculate quantities:
• Per Guest: Plan for 2 drinks in the first hour and 1 drink per hour thereafter.
• A Quick Guide for 50 Guests (4-hour event):
• 6 bottles of wine.
• 3 bottles of sparkling wine.
• 60 bottles of beer.
• 6-8 liters of spirits (vodka, gin, rum, tequila, and whiskey).
• Plenty of mixers (tonic, soda water, and juice).
Tip: Don’t forget garnishes! Stock up on lemons, limes, cherries, and herbs like mint.
Pro Tip: Many hosts forget about ice. Plan for 1.5 pounds of ice per guest, covering drinks and chilling bottles. If you’re short on freezer space, partner with a local Raleigh ice supplier.
Setting Up the Perfect Bar
A great bar isn’t just about drinks—it’s also about functionality and style. Here’s how to set up like a pro:
• Location is Key: Choose an accessible yet out-of-the-way spot to avoid crowding.
• Keep It Organized: Use separate areas for drink mixing, glassware, and a self-serve station.
• D.I.Y. Decor: Incorporate event-themed touches like handwritten drink menus, mason jar glasses, or Raleigh-inspired decor (e.g., local flowers).
• Lighting: Add string lights or candles to enhance the ambiance.
Hiring a Friend as the Bartender
If you don’t want to man the bar yourself, consider recruiting a friend. To make this a success:
• Set Clear Expectations: Let them know the menu, and provide everything they’ll need in advance.
• Add a Tip Jar: It’s a nice gesture for your friend and allows guests to show their appreciation.
Pro Tip: Avoid putting too much pressure on your friend. Assign them only light bartending duties and allow breaks so they can enjoy the event too.
Common D.I.Y. Bartending Challenges and Solutions
1. Running Out of Ice Mid-Event
• Solution: Rent or purchase a portable ice chest and arrange for a mid-event ice delivery.
2. Managing Long Drink Lines
• Solution: Set up a self-serve station with premade cocktails or beer and wine to reduce pressure on the bartender.
3. Dealing with Messes
• Solution: Place bar towels, spill mats, and trash bins at the bar to keep it tidy.
4. Balancing Preferences
• Solution: Offer a variety of options while keeping your bar menu simple. Include beer, wine, one light cocktail, and one stronger option.
